To further illustrate the seriousness of ignorance, I'd like you to join me for this little story I discovered in my reading today in the book of 2 Kings 4:38-41... 2 Kings 4:38 (KJV) In this opening scene, the Bible says there was a dearth in the land. In other words, there was a famine; there was barrenness; a want; a need for food. So it is in America today! There is a desperate need for churches where the truth is clearly preached without compromise. In this text the sons of the prophets were sitting before Elisha, the man of God, hoping to receive wisdom from him. Elisha informed a servant to "set on the great pot", which we will liken to saying, "It's time to preach!" What better thing to do when there is a famine of truth, amen? The instructions were that the pottage was to be prepared for consumption, by way of boiling as the method of cooking. Likewise, we certainly could use some more "fire & brimstone" preaching in this country for our spiritual consumption, amen? It's time to turn up the heat under our pot! Just as the sons of the prophets should be fed a hot meal, so too, God's children need suitable nourishment! 2 Kings 4:39 (KJV) Only one servant went into the field to gather... Hmm, sounds familiar, doesn't it? Today the fields are ripe unto harvest but the laborers are very few! Here comes the scary part though... This particular servant unknowingly gathered wild gourds, unaware they were extremely harmful to man's health, and shredded them into the pot of pottage for everyone's consumption. He was uneducated as to what was edible, blind to the counterfeit. Ladies, here is ignorance at work! As most of you know, something that is shredded is cut into small pieces, is it not? How like our society is this story in that numerous individuals with a meager understanding of scripture blindly gather and stir small pieces of deception into the great pot of truth! Then trusting, hungry believers gobble up that which has been presented to them, destitute of knowledge of the contents and unconcerned at best. Lies are fatal when eaten even in slight portions... Hence, we learn how harmful ignorance really is to us as Christians!! 2 Kings 4:40-41 (KJV) Praise the Lord that Elisha, a man of God who KNEW the Word of God and the God of the Word, was there to remedy this horrifying situation! He knew exactly how to instruct these men and free them from the damage of their ignorance. Elisha called for meal - edible grain in its rough state - to salvage the situation. That's what America needs too, amen? Ladies, you and I need the plain and simple truth, no matter how rough it might seem going down, no matter how hard it might be to swallow! Truth will protect us from making deadly mistakes... Famine will force us to eat whatever can be found, but we should never be so ignorant that we compromise our spiritual health to eat of deception and deceit. The better you and I know God and His Word, the faster we will become at identifying that which is poisonous! There will no harm come to your pot. But not if we choose to remain ignorant...
